kernel: Remove support for kernel 3.18
No target is using kernel 3.18 anymore, remove all the generic support for kernel 3.18. The removed packages are depending on kernel 3.18 only and are not used on any recent kernel. Signed-off-by: Hauke Mehrtens <hauke@hauke-m.de>
